Harvest In Ukraine In 2022 Will Be Two Times Less Than In 2021. southfront.org | Taras Vysotsky, representative of the Ministry of Agrarian Policy of Ukraine, spoke about the prospects of the harvest in his country at a briefing of the Ministry of Agrarian Policy and Food of Ukraine. He provided an analysis, which indicates that in 2022 the harvest from the fields of Ukraine will be about 65 million tons. This is 40% less than last year's harvest. | According to Mr Vysotsky, the harvest may be even smaller, about 60 million tons of grain. He explained that the decline was…

Cayley WE, Jr. (2022-06-14). COVID-19 Treatments for Nonhospitalized Patients. jamanetwork.com To the Editor A recent Viewpoint reviewed treatments for nonhospitalized patients with COVID-19. However, in addition to antiviral medications, it is important to mention that 2 studies published last year demonstrated the clinical utility of inhaled budesonide for outpatient treatment of COVID-19. In the STOIC trial of 146 adults with early COVID-19 who were randomized to receive inhaled high-dose budesonide vs usual care, budesonide reduced the primary outcome (urgent care visits, emergency department visits, or hospitalization) with a number needed to treat of 8 and shortened the time to clinical recovery by 1…
